While Clerk provides an exceptional developer experience for user authentication, its consumption-based pricing model can lead to dramatic cost escalations as an application scales past initial thresholds. For teams seeking long-term financial predictability, exploring a Clerk free alternative like the open-source identity provider authentik is essential to avoid compounding monthly active user (MAU) surcharges.

1. Clerk Official Plans & Pricing

Below is the official pricing structure for Clerk’s hosted authentication services as of June 2026:

Plan Price (Monthly) Price (Annual, Monthly) Billing Basis Highlights & Included Features
Free $0 $0 N/A Up to 10,000 MAUs, unlimited social logins, and standard authentication features.
Growth $25 $25 Per project / month Includes 10,000 MAUs, custom domains, advanced MFA, organization membership & multi-tenancy.
Enterprise Custom Custom Custom SAML/OIDC SSO, custom session lengths, dedicated support, and custom SLAs.

2. Hidden Costs of Clerk

While the entry barriers for Clerk are low, engineering and finance teams must account for several hidden costs that scale with volume:

  • MAU Overages: Once your project exceeds the 10,000 MAU limit on either the Free or Growth tier, Clerk charges $0.02 per additional MAU. For B2C applications with high traffic but low monetization per user, this fee can quickly erode profit margins.
  • SMS MFA and OTP Surcharges: Standard MFA features are included, but SMS-based MFA and OTP delivery fees vary significantly by destination country and carrier networks. These pass-through costs can result in unpredictable monthly bills.
  • The “Enterprise Gateway” (SAML/OIDC): If you are selling to B2B clients who require SAML-based Single Sign-On (SSO), Clerk requires a migration to their custom-priced Enterprise tier. What was a $25/month project can instantly scale to thousands of dollars per year under negotiated enterprise contracts.

3. Total Cost of Ownership (TCO) Analysis: authentik

authentik is a highly versatile, open-source Identity Provider (GPL-3.0 licensed) written in Python and Go. It has zero licensing fees, but self-hosting introduces infrastructure and maintenance overhead.

Hosting & Server Resource Estimation

  • Small Teams/Apps (up to 1,000 MAUs / Internal SSO): Can comfortably run on a single lightweight VPS (2 vCPU, 4GB RAM).
    • Estimated hosting cost: $15–$25/month (e.g., AWS EC2 t3.medium or equivalent).
  • Medium Teams/Apps (10,000 to 20,000 MAUs): Requires a clustered setup with a managed database (PostgreSQL) and Redis cache for high availability (HA).
    • Estimated hosting cost: $80–$150/month.
  • Large Teams/Apps (100,000+ MAUs): Requires a production-grade multi-zone Kubernetes deployment with auto-scaling, high-performance database clustering, and advanced monitoring.
    • Estimated hosting cost: $300–$600+/month.

Maintenance & Engineering Support Estimation

Unlike Clerk’s turnkey SaaS platform, authentik requires active DevOps stewardship:

  • Initial Setup: Estimated at 10–16 hours of engineering time to configure networks, SSL certificates, SSO flows, and user databases.
  • Routine Maintenance: Estimated at 2–4 hours per month for patching, security updates, backing up data, and verifying system reliability.
  • Financial Translation: Assuming an internal engineering cost of $100/hour, the ongoing maintenance labor equals $200–$400/month.

Comparative TCO Table (SaaS Fees vs. Self-Hosted Infrastructure)

Cost Category Clerk (SaaS) authentik (Self-Hosted)
Software Licensing $0 to $25/mo (Standard) $0 (GPL-3.0 Open Source)
Server / Cloud Compute Included in plan fees $15 to $600+/month (scaled by load)
Internal Labor (Setup/Ops) Negligible (Turnkey integration) High (~$1,000 initial, ~$300/mo ongoing)
MFA Delivery Fees Variable SMS carrier charges Variable SMS charges (via external gateway)
Enterprise B2B Features Requires custom Enterprise upgrade Included out-of-the-box (SAML, OIDC, Directory Sync)

4. Scenario-Based Cost Comparisons

To contextualize these costs, let us look at three typical team scale scenarios. Note that for Clerk, we map “users” to “Monthly Active Users” (MAUs), which is their primary billing metric.

Scenario A: Small Team / Early-Stage App (5 Users / up to 10,000 MAUs)

  • Clerk Cost: $0/month (fits entirely within the Free tier).
  • authentik Cost: $215/month ($15 hosting + $200 amortized labor).
  • Analysis: Clerk is the clear financial winner here. There is no reason to self-host at this scale unless strict data residency or offline capability is required.

Scenario B: Growing Application (20 Users / 20,000 MAUs)

  • Clerk Cost: $225/month ($25 Growth plan + 10,000 overage MAUs at $0.02 each).
  • authentik Cost: $330/month ($80 high-availability hosting + $250 labor).
  • Analysis: At 20,000 active users, the costs are roughly neck-and-neck. Clerk remains the preferred option for pure convenience unless your application requires custom SSO federations, which are included for free in authentik.

Scenario C: Scaling Platform / Mid-Sized Enterprise (100 Users / 100,000 MAUs)

  • Clerk Cost: $1,825/month ($25 Growth plan + 90,000 overage MAUs at $0.02 each).
  • authentik Cost: $650/month ($250 scalable hosting + $400 dedicated engineering ops time).
  • Analysis: authentik becomes the significantly cheaper alternative, saving more than $14,000 annually. Furthermore, if those 100,000 users represent enterprise clients needing custom SAML/OIDC configurations, Clerk would require an expensive Enterprise negotiation, widening the cost gap even further.

5. When Does Paying for Clerk Actually Save Money?

Paying for Clerk’s hosted services is the most cost-effective path in several scenarios:

  1. Strict Time-to-Market Goals: If your engineering team is small and focused entirely on shipping your core product, outsourcing authentication to Clerk eliminates infrastructure distractions.
  2. No In-House DevOps Expertise: If your team lacks deep security and system administration capabilities, self-hosting an identity provider like authentik introduces security risks (e.g., misconfigured ingress or unpatched vulnerabilities) that could cost far more in a breach than Clerk’s monthly fee.
  3. Advanced Generative Engineering Workflows: When leveraging state-of-the-art AI coding tools like Claude 4.8 Sonnet or GPT-5.5 to build your frontend quickly, Clerk’s well-documented SDKs and pre-built components allow automated agents to spin up fully secure login flows in seconds, drastically minimizing developer friction.

6. Final Purchasing Recommendation

  • Choose Clerk if: You are an early-stage startup, a B2C application with under 10,000 MAUs, or a product team prioritizing rapid prototyping and seamless developer workflows over long-term infrastructure control.
  • Choose authentik if: You are a B2B SaaS provider targeting mid-market and enterprise clients who require SAML/OIDC integrations, have strict data privacy requirements (requiring self-hosting on-premise or in private clouds), or your active user count exceeds 30,000 MAUs, where Clerk’s overage charges begin to scale exponentially.
